Can Southampton Overcome Bristol City Hoodoo?

Southampton have surged into the Championship's playoff spots, sitting 4th with 75 points and a positive goal difference of +24. They've won four of their last five matches, scoring 14 goals in that period, demonstrating their attacking prowess.

In stark contrast, Bristol City find themselves languishing in 10th with 58 points, and a marginal goal difference of -1. Despite their mid-table status, Bristol could still play kingmaker in the playoff race.

Southampton's Attack on Song

With 75 goals scored this season, Southampton have averaged 1.74 goals per match. Their recent form is indicative of a team that has found its rhythm, capping off a stellar run with a 2-1 victory over Swansea and a decisive 3-0 home win against Blackburn.

Bristol City's Defensive Woes

Bristol City's recent 2-4 home defeat to Norwich highlighted their defensive vulnerabilities. They've conceded 55 goals this season, raising questions about their backline's resilience against a free-scoring Southampton.

Head-to-Head: A Bogey Team?

Despite Southampton's superior league position, Bristol City have proven to be a thorn in their side. The last two encounters ended in 3-1 defeats for the Saints. The psychological edge may lie with Bristol, who could draw confidence from their recent victories over their higher-ranked opponents.

Injury Concerns

Southampton will miss M. Roerslev Rasmussen and A. McCarthy, potentially weakening their defensive depth. Bristol City face similar woes with three key absentees: R. Atkinson, J. Williams, and L. McNally.

Conclusion: Will Momentum Prevail?

Southampton are favorites on paper, but their poor record against Bristol casts doubt. The Saints must overcome their psychological barrier to maintain their playoff push. Given the statistical trends and surprising historical outcomes, this match could define both teams' seasons.
